They won the Derby with the most scratches in nearly 90 years.

If the above doesn’t clarify, the 2023 Kentucky Derby takes place with a total of 18 horses, down from the regular field of 20. This drop field comes after Forte, the favorite horse won 3 -1, becoming the fifth horse to ‘scratch’ – aka be withdrawn – from the race. Churchill Downs said Forte co-owner Mike Repole attributed the scratch to state veterinarians who were concerned about a bruised right paw. washington articles.

The actual move has receded due to the high temperature. Continuar was pulled for lack of fitness. Skinner withdrew due to the rising temperature, and Lord Miles was partially pulled for training Saffie Joseph Jr. suspended indefinitely – more about that thing a moment. These scratches allowed Cyclone Mischief, Mandarin Hero and King Russell to compete in the Kentucky Derby, but the field was still reduced to 18 horses. Overall, that’s the most scratches in the Kentucky Derby since 1936.

It is believed that the Derby with the most scratches was from 1933. In the past twenty-three years, only ten races have taken place on a full field.

Racehorse trainer Saffie Joseph Jr. was suspended indefinitely on 4 May after two horses he trained suddenly died, as of the time of publication, of unknown cause. “The suspension prohibits Joseph, or any trainer directly or indirectly employed by Joseph, from participating in horse racing or applying for stall. [Churchill Downs Inc.]-owned racetracks,” the organization said in a statement on Thursday CNN. “The CDI decision comes after the extremely unexpected sudden deaths of two horses trained by Joseph at Churchill Downs: A Parent’s Pride on Saturday and Chasing Artie on Tuesday.”

This is why Lord Miles is out of the race. CDI has “reasonable concerns about his horse’s condition” and has suspended him “until the details are analyzed and understood.”

Unfortunately, Parent Pride and Chasing Artie weren’t the only horses to die leading the Kentucky Derby. had six confirmed deaths while participating in the race. Churchill Downs stated: Wild On Ice, another Kentucky Derby competitor, was injured in practice on April 27. Take Charge Briana was injured during a race on May 2. Both were “recovered” died for humanitarian reasons”.

Chloe’s Dream was injured during an undercard race on Saturday. Coach Jeff Hiles told fans: “He just took a bad step out there. Related press. “They can do the same thing on the field as they can do on the track. So it’s very unfortunate. That’s what we deal with.”

Racehorse Freezing Point was also injured in the race under their card and was killed. “I’m not happy to see a horse die,” said jockey Joe Conforto. AP. “But I think a lot of it is due to bad luck. Most racehorses are better taken care of than humans.”

The deaths and suspensions come just weeks before the horse racing regulator is set to issue new anti-doping and drug regulations. Notoriously, Medina Spirit finished first at the 2021 Kentucky Derby but was stripped of its victory after failing a post-race drug test. Medina Spirit died later that year after training at a race track in Southern California, according to NPR.
